Overview
The P1011NXN2HFB is a high-performance integrated processor from NXP USA Inc., part of the QorIQ P1 platform series. This processor is designed to offer extensive integration and high power efficiency, making it suitable for various networking and communication applications. Built on Power Architecture® technology, it features a 32-bit core with advanced caching and memory management capabilities.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Specification |
---|---|
Core Architecture | 32-bit, Power Architecture® technology |
Clock Frequency | 533 MHz to 800 MHz |
L1 Cache | 32 Kbyte instruction cache and 32 Kbyte data cache per core |
L2 Cache | 256 Kbyte with ECC, configurable as SRAM and stashing memory |
Physical Addressing | 36-bit |
Memory Controller | 32-bit DDR2/DDR3 SDRAM with ECC support |
Ethernet Controllers | Three 10/100/1000 Mbps enhanced three-speed Ethernet controllers (eTSECs) |
High-Speed Interfaces | Four SerDes up to 2.5 GHz/lane, two PCI Express interfaces, two SGMII interfaces |
USB Controller | High-Speed USB 2.0 with host and device support, EHCI, ULPI interface to PHY |
Security Engine | Protocol support includes ARC4, 3DES, AES, RSA/ECC, RNG, single-pass SSL/TLS, XOR acceleration |
Operating Temperature | -40°C to 105°C (TA) |
Package | 689-pin WB-TePBGA II (wire bond temperature-enhanced plastic BGA) |
Key Features
- High-performance 32-bit core with double-precision floating-point support
- Advanced caching: 32 Kbyte L1 instruction and data caches, 256 Kbyte L2 cache with ECC
- Integrated security engine with support for various encryption protocols
- Three enhanced three-speed Ethernet controllers with TCP/IP acceleration and IEEE 1588 support
- High-speed interfaces including SerDes, PCI Express, and SGMII
- High-Speed USB 2.0 controller with host and device support
- Enhanced secure digital host controller (SD/MMC) and serial peripheral interface (eSPI)
- Programmable interrupt controller (PIC) compliant with OpenPIC standard
- Four-channel DMA controller and two I2C controllers
- Enhanced local bus controller (eLBC) and TDM support
